#333827 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#333827 is composed of 20% red, 22%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.4%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 77.6 degrees, a saturation of 17.9% and a lightness of 18.6%. #333827 color hex could be obtained by blending #66704e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#333827 color description : Very dark grayish green.
#333827 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#333827 has RGB values of R:51, G:56,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.3,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 3356711.
